A Challenging Time

The filming of “Matilda” was marred by personal tragedy for Mara Wilson, who was just a child at the time. Her mother was diagnosed with breast cancer, which not only affected Mara’s emotional well-being but also placed immense strain on her family. Unable to care for Mara during this difficult period, her family faced an unbearable situation.

DeVito’s Support

Recognizing the gravity of Mara’s situation, Danny DeVito and his wife, Rhea Perlman, stepped in to offer support and care. They took Mara under their wing, treating her like a member of their own family. From sharing meals and engaging in playful activities to setting up a home theater for her, DeVito and Perlman provided Mara with a sense of stability and comfort during an incredibly tough time.

A Heartfelt Gesture

As Mara’s mother’s health deteriorated, the emotional toll on the young actress was profound. She was deeply affected by the fact that her mother would not be able to see the film she was making—a project that held special significance as it was based on a beloved book they had shared. In a remarkable act of kindness, Danny DeVito made a secret visit to the hospital just days before Mara’s mother passed away.

A Special Preview

In an effort to offer a sense of closure and joy, DeVito personally brought the first unedited cut of “Matilda” to Mara’s mother. This touching gesture allowed Mara’s mother to see the film her daughter had worked so hard on, providing a final glimpse of the project that had brought her and her daughter so much happiness.
